Course content
    • LGBTQ+ terminology and definitions
    • History of LGBTQ+ rights and activism
    • Understanding gender identity and expression
    • Sexual orientation and fluidity
    • Intersectionality and privilege within the LGBTQ+ community
    • LGBTQ+ health disparities and access to healthcare
    • LGBTQ+ representation in media and pop culture
    • Creating inclusive spaces and allyship
    • Legal protections and challenges for LGBTQ+ individuals
    • Resources and support for LGBTQ+ individuals

Fee structure

The fee for the programme is as follows:

    • 6 months - Accelerated mode @ GBP £1250
    • 9 months - Standard mode @ GBP £950
Fee payment plans

The programme offers following fee payment plans:

    6 months programme
    ● Payment option (a): GBP £416 x 3 monthly instalments
    ● Payment option (b): GBP £1,187.50 x 1 instalment (Save £62.50 when you pay in full)

    9 months programme
    ● Payment option (c): GBP £190 x 5 monthly instalments
    ● Payment option (d): GBP £475 x 2 quarterly instalments
    ● Payment option (e): GBP £902.50 x 1 instalment (Save £47.50 when you pay in full)
